The Bronx - Characterized by a blend of traditions

Speaking of the Bronx, it is another place where you can find cultural diversity in NYC boroughs. This borough is home to a dynamic fusion of traditions and influences.  When we talk about diversity, this borough has a strong presence of Hispanic, African-American, and Italian communities. From the lively salsa music and dance in the South Bronx to the soulful jazz performances in the historic neighborhoods, this borough has it all.  You can be sure that you will absolutely enjoy the Bronx and experience it in your own way!

Queens - An extraordinary mix of cultures and languages

Situated at the eastern end of New York City, Queens is a thriving, cosmopolitan haven where an astonishing mix of cultures and languages converge. For this reason, we can say that it is a place where you can find cultural diversity in NYC boroughs. What truly sets Queens apart is the fact that it is one of the most ethnically diverse places on the planet. Here, you can stroll through neighborhoods like Flushing and experience the vibrant street life reminiscent of bustling Asian markets. Alternatively, you can explore Astoria, where Greek culture thrives. Also, you can find Jackson Heights, known for its South Asian and Latin American influences. Simply, Queens serves as a living testament to the beauty of cultural exchange and the harmonious coexistence of people.

Staten Island - A diverse blend of suburban and urban influences

Last, but not least is Staten Island one of the boroughs known for cultural diversity. Even though this borough may not be the first that comes to mind, it has its own unique charm. The borough's residents enjoy a quieter, more suburban lifestyle compared to their bustling Manhattan counterparts. This borough preserves a sense of community and heritage, with pockets of Italian-American neighborhoods like Little Italy in Tottenville. On the other side, there are strong Irish and Polish influences in places like Westerleigh. Staten Island is a place where the beauty of diverse backgrounds coexists within a tranquil suburban setting. It is a truly remarkable part of the city's cultural diversity landscape.
